Annabel Sutherland to Danni Wyatt-Hodge, out Caught by Beth Mooney!! Would you believe it? Annabel Sutherland has had a really bad start and still got a wicket. She's fired this short of length delivery down the leg-side, Danni looked to tickle it fine but the ball tickled the batter's glove. Mooney couldn't hold on the first time (of course difficult when it's down the leg-side and when the batter blinds you), it lobbed off the keeper's glove to the left but Mooney was able to recover in time and dive to complete the catch on the second attempt. Wonder how the ump gave that as a wide initially when there was a definite sound. What luck for Annabel Sutherland. She's struggled for control all through the over, leaked runs and still managed to get a wicket. The third ump took a long time to see if Mooney took the catch clean on the second attempt but Danni didn't wait and walked the moment she saw the spike on UltraEdge. Full credit to Mooney for forcing the review. Danni Wyatt-Hodge c Beth Mooney b Annabel Sutherland 8(9) [4s-1]
